Parking lot s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the surface of asphalt or concrete parking areas. This process helps to create a barrier that shields the pavement from moisture, UV rays, and other environmental elements that can cause deterioration over time. The sealing material is typically a specially formulated asphalt-based or rubberized coating that is evenly spread across the entire surface. Properly sealed parking lots can maintain their appearance and structural integrity longer, reducing the need for frequent repairs and resurfacing.

One of the primary problems parking lot sealing helps address is the development of cracks, potholes, and surface wear. When water seeps into tiny cracks in the pavement, it can expand during freeze-thaw cycles, leading to larger cracks and eventual potholes. Sealing prevents water from penetrating the surface, which can significantly slow down the deterioration process. Additionally, sealing can improve the overall appearance of a parking lot, making it look well-maintained and inviting. Regular sealing can also help preserve the pavement’s surface from oil spills, stains, and other stains that may occur in commercial or residential settings.

The overview below groups typical Parking Lot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Elkhart, IN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Small Repairs - Typical costs for minor sealing jobs like crack filling or patching in parking lots often range from $250-$600. Many routine maintenance projects fall within this middle range, depending on the size of the area. Fewer jobs tend to cost less than this or exceed it significantly.

Standard Sealing - For standard parking lot sealing applications, local contractors usually charge between $600 and $1,500. This range covers most mid-sized projects on commercial properties or larger lots. Larger or more complex projects can push costs higher but are less common.

Extensive Repairs - Larger sealing projects that involve extensive surface preparation or multiple coats can range from $1,500 to $3,500.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ve bigger lots or properties with significant surface deterioration.

Full Parking Lot Replacement - Complete replacement of a parking lot, including sealing as part of the process, can start around $5,000 and go well above $20,000 depending on size and complexity. These projects are less common and usually involve substantial surface overhaul or reconstruction.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is parking lot sealing? Parking lot sealing invol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ces to prevent damage from weather, oil spills, and daily wear.

Why should a parking lot be sealed?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the pavement, reduces cracking, and maintains a clean appearance for the lot.

What types of parking lots can benefit from sealing? Commercial, residential, and industrial parking lots in Elkhart and nearby areas can all benefit from sealing services.

How often should parking lot sealing be performed? Typically, parking lots are sealed every 2 to 3 years to maintain optimal protection and appearance.
